Operations Supervisor
The Production Supervisor’s role is to manage the equipment, facilities, and human resources in the production area of their responsibility such that maximum safety, output and quality are achieved in a pro-associate environment.

Responsibilities:

Monitor the production process ensuring systems are being followed.
Actively seek to resolve ongoing processing problems by initiating and overseeing equipment and process modifications.
Regularly solicit feedback from Production Associates to improve plant processes.
Effectively communicate with co-workers from shift to shift and complete a detailed shift report at the end of every shift.
Facilitate daily AirBoss Operating System meetings.
Oversee Production associate training and progress and set goals to attain overall Business Unit objectives.
Provide employee coaching and development. Resolve employee issues through problem resolution.
Balance safety, quality, productivity, cost and morale to achieve positive results in all areas to continuously improve in all areas.
Manage departmental performance measures, including visual controls and provides regular progress reports to manager.
Coaches and communicates with all Production associates to ensure compliance with all plant and Occupational Health and Safety policies.
Promote safety improvements to prevent injuries.

Required Experience, Education, and Skills:

Minimum 5 years of experience in a manufacturing environment, preferably in a Lean Environment
Leadership skills
Good communication and interpersonal skills
Focus on safety
